Installation Notes and Tips
Verify the plug diameter against the engine block bore before installation. Clean the sealing surface thoroughly and inspect the bore for pitting, distortion, or corrosion that could affect retention. Use standard engine service practices for cup-type core plugs and confirm proper seating after installation.
